Current Issue Cover
非正交二值子空间模板表示的并行生成

杨培, 武港山, 杨扬, 任桐炜(南京大学 计算机软件新技术国家重点实验室, 南京 210046)

摘 要
非正交二值子空间是一种重要的图像模板表示方法,能够高效地进行模板匹配。针对其生成过程耗时多难以实时应用的问题,提出了一种基于统一计算设备架构(CUDA)的非正交二值子空间模板表示的快速并行生成算法。该算法将模板生成过程划分为3个步骤,并根据每个步骤数据处理的特点,进行并行任务分解,极大地缩短了生成时间。实验结果表明,相比基于CPU生成相同的模板表示,该算法的速度提升了60~120倍。在应用于模板匹配时,该并行的模板表示生成算法能够很好的改进匹配效率。
关键词
Parallel algorithm for generating template representation based on non-orthogonal binary subspace

Yang Pei, Wu Gangshan, Yang Yang, Ren Tongwei(State Key Laboratory for Novel Software Technology,Nanjing University,Nanjing 210046,China)

Abstract
Non-orthogonal Binary Subspace (NBS) is an essential image representation method,whose major advantage is to support high-efficiency image matching. However,generating NBS is itself time-consuming which makes the method difficult to be applied in real-time applications. In this paper,a parallel template-generating algorithm based on Compute Unified Device Architecture (CUDA) is proposed. The generating procedures are divided into three phases in our approach. For each phase,parallel task distribution is used to fully utilize the capability of the GPU. Experimental results demonstrate that our algorithm achieves 60~120 times speed-up,compared to the same template-generating task on the CPU. Additionally,we apply our algorithm on the template-matching problem,and observe significant improvement in efficiency.
Keywords

订阅号|日报